Abstract

The present invention relates to medical instruments field, disclose a kind of Detachable endoscope biopsy forceps, this biopsy forceps includes that this biopsy forceps includes: grip part fix with grip part be connected caliper, with the head of binding clip and for controlling the binding clip drive mechanism that binding clip is opened or closed, caliper removably connects with head.In embodiment of the present invention, by caliper and head are arranged to removably connect, it is achieved that the convenient dismounting of caliper and head, thus reduce the sterilization difficulty of biopsy forceps, decrease the financial burden of patient.

Background technology
In recent years, the incidence of disease of human primary gastrointestinal cancers is with the growing not decline of medical science, on the contrary because of dietary structure, ring The many factors such as border, heredity presents soaring gesture.Getting up early diagnosis, early treatment for these diseases are to avoid cancer metastasis And the optimal path that complication occurs, such as: early carcinoma of stomach can reach under effective surgical means and chemicotherapy assist The purpose of recovery from illness, if proceeding to late period because of undiscovered in early days, its 5 annual survival rate will be greatly reduced.In addition, according to the U.S. The result of study that ASC (American Cancer Society) announced in 2005, the five year survival rate of cancer of the stomach was past 25 years In do not obtain and significantly improve, and pipe intestinal polyp is as the precancerous lesion of the diseases such as a kind of generally acknowledged cancer of the stomach, colorectal cancer, Carry out pathological analysis in advance to pipe intestinal polyp and have important for aspects such as early detection human primary gastrointestinal cancers, the survival rates improving patient Meaning.
At present in clinical practice, biopsy forceps is widely applied, and it is that doctor carries out pathological diagnosis to digestive disease Indispensable instrument, and in use, in order to avoid cross-infection, each use biopsy forceps after, doctor is required for right Biopsy forceps carries out thorough disinfection, and owing to the head configuration of biopsy forceps is more complicated, the sterilization difficulty causing biopsy forceps is very big, and this makes Obtain more and more disposable biopsy forceps to put in Clinical practice, but during using disposable biopsy forceps, biopsy Pincers only have head contact patient, and sampling but to abandon whole biopsy forceps after terminating, and this not only causes the waste of material, also increases the weight of The financial burden of patient.
In sum, we need badly provides the biopsy forceps that a kind of difficulty of sterilizing is little, reduce patient's financial burden.

Detailed description of the invention
For making the object, technical solutions and advantages of the present invention clearer, below in conjunction with each reality to the present invention for the accompanying drawing The mode of executing is explained in detail.But, it will be understood by those skilled in the art that in each embodiment of the present invention, In order to make reader be more fully understood that, the application proposes many ins and outs.But, even if there is no these ins and outs and base Many variations and modification in following embodiment, it is also possible to realize each claim of the application technical side required for protection Case.
First embodiment of the present invention relates to a kind of Detachable endoscope biopsy forceps, as shown in Fig. 1~7, this biopsy Pincers include: the fixing caliper being connected in grip part 4 and grip part 4 the 2nd, the head 1 and being used for binding clip control binding clip open or The binding clip drive mechanism of Guan Bi, caliper 2 removably connects with head 1.
It should be noted that in the present embodiment, caliper 2 can be threaded connection with head 1, but, this enforcement Mode should be as restriction, and caliper 2 and head 1 also can be by snapping connection.Those skilled in the art can be as required Select flexibly.
Opening and closing part 11 that the bracing frame 12 that head 1 includes with caliper 2 removably connects is connected with bracing frame 12 and with open The rigidly connected position limiting slide block in conjunction portion 11 13.Wherein, bracing frame 12 offering spacing hole 121, position limiting slide block 13 can be in limit Motion reciprocal before and after doing in the hole 121 of position.
It should be noted that for convenience of reciprocating motion before and after spacing hole 121 does for the position limiting slide block 13, in present embodiment In, spacing hole 121 can be bar shaped spacing hole, and certainly, spacing hole 121 also can be the spacing hole of other shapes, this embodiment party Formula just no longer should not repeat as limit here one by one.
Offer through hole in caliper 2, binding clip drive mechanism include the first driving section 3 of being sleeved in above-mentioned through hole and in The the first manipulation portion 41 arranging on grip part 4, the first manipulation portion 41 is rigidly connected with the first driving section 3.First manipulation portion 41 He The principle that first driving section 3 coordinates is as follows: the first manipulation portion 41 fortune reciprocal before and after can doing relative to the axis of grip part 4 Dynamic, then owing to the first manipulation portion 41 and the first driving section 3 are rigidly connected, the first manipulation portion 41 just can drive the first driving section 3 do elastic motion.Wherein, the first driving section 3 is dismountable with position limiting slide block 13 is connected.
It is noted that in the present embodiment, the first driving section 3 and position limiting slide block 13 can be bolted. But, present embodiment should be as restriction.Those skilled in the art can select as required flexibly.
In addition, the first driving section 3 is the critical piece connecting the first manipulation portion the 41st, position limiting slide block 13, act as biopsy forceps Vitals during whole detection, then the first driving section 3 is in use particularly easy to abrasion, service life ratio Shorter, in order to extend the service life of the first driving section 3, in the present embodiment, the first driving section 3 can be cable wire.But Present embodiment should be as limit, and the first driving section 3 also can be other materials.Those skilled in the art can select flexibly Select the material of the first driving section 3.
By foregoing, it is seen that, the 41st, the first driving section, the first manipulation portion the 3rd, position limiting slide block 13 and opening and closing part 11 Constitute a transmission mechanism, the motion reciprocal before and after doing of the first manipulation portion 41, then the first behaviour relative to the axis of grip part 4 The reciprocating motion done along grip part 4 can be passed to the first driving section 3 by control portion 41, and the first driving section 3 is again the first manipulation Portion 41 changes into the stretching motion of the first driving section 3, then the first transmission relative to reciprocatingly sliding before and after the axis of grip part 4 Above-mentioned stretching motion is transferred to again position limiting slide block 13 by portion 3, and then pulls position limiting slide block 13 reciprocal before and after spacing hole 121 does Slide, owing to position limiting slide block 13 is rigidly connected with opening and closing part 11, then opening and closing part 11 can be real under the drive of position limiting slide block 13 Showing opening or closing of opening and closing part 11, i.e. when position limiting slide block 13 forward slip in spacing hole 121, opening and closing part 11 is just in The state of Guan Bi, when position limiting slide block 13 slides backward in spacing hole 121, opening and closing part 11 is just in the state opened.
In order in the case of not changing opening and closing part 11 size, it is to avoid biopsy forceps when sampling under folder too much tested group Knitting, in the present embodiment, opening and closing part 11 includes the first inlay part and hinged the second inlay part and second of the first inlay part The 3rd hinged inlay part of inlay part and the fourth inlay part hinged with the 3rd inlay part, wherein, the first inlay part, the 3rd embedding The pin joint of body part overlaps with the opening and closing part axis hole 122 of opening and closing part the 11st, bracing frame 12, i.e. opening and closing part 11 by the first inlay part, The pin joint of the 3rd inlay part is fixed on bracing frame 12.And the second inlay part, the pin joint of the 4th inlay part and position limiting slide block 13rd, the tie point of opening and closing part 11 overlaps, i.e. opening and closing part 11 is fixed on spacing by the second inlay part, the pin joint of the 4th inlay part On slide block 13.
It is seen that, in the present embodiment, the first inlay part, the second inlay part, the 3rd inlay part and the 4th inlay Part can be stainless steel strip shape caliper part, but, present embodiment not should as limit, the first inlay part, the second inlay part, The non-stripe caliper part that three inlay parts and the 4th inlay part also can be made for other medical equipments, present embodiment is at this not An another citing.
Form one after making the first inlay part, the second inlay part, the 3rd inlay part and the 4th inlay part mutually hinged The individual parts with opening, in the present embodiment, the first inlay part, the 3rd inlay part length more than the second inlay part, the The length of four inlay parts.
It is noted that the first inlay part, the second inlay part, the 3rd inlay part and the 4th inlay part are connected with each other shape Becoming 4 pin joints, i.e. 4 measurement points, these 4 measurement points can be with operating the first manipulation portion 41 relative to grip part 4 axis Slide anteroposterior and change respective position, but relative 2 measurement point between interconnect after respectively to should have two fix Distance (quadrangle that the i.e. first inlay part, the second inlay part, the 3rd inlay part and the 4th inlay part are interconnected to form Article two, catercorner length), the two distance by geometrical relationship respectively with the angular dimension one_to_one corresponding of above-mentioned quadrangle (i.e. with The size of jaw 11 folding is corresponding), then again (can be from spacing with the distance of slip in spacing hole 121 for the position limiting slide block 13 Two row's scales of both sides, hole 121 show) between Set scale relation, thus can not change opening and closing part 11 opening angle size On the premise of, can be by lengthening two articles of catercorner lengths (the i.e. first inlay part, the second inlay part, the 3rd inlay part and the The length of four inlay parts) expand the measurement range of biopsy forceps.Stool and urine owing to need not change opening and closing part 11 opening can increase The measurement range of strip biopsy pincers, is unlikely to tested tissue too much under folder when this guarantees sampling.
For making this biopsy forceps the size of tested tissue can accurately be detected, user can be by position limiting slide block 13 in limit The distance slided in the hole 121 of position directly reads the size of tested tissue, and in the present embodiment, spacing hole 121 both sides are permissible Graduation mark is set, the scope of the size of the folding angle of opening and closing part 11 and position limiting slide block 13 scale of indication on spacing hole 121 Between in one preset proportionate relationship.
For example, in the present embodiment, the scope of position limiting slide block 13 slip indication scale in spacing hole 121 is permissible Folding angular range with opening and closing part 11 be 0 °~120 ° in a preset ratio relation, this preset ratio can be 5:1.It is worth It is noted that spacing hole 121 both sides arrange graduation mark should be intended to corresponding with the size of tested tissue, can be suitable big Size in tested tissue.But, present embodiment should be as limit, position limiting slide block 13 slip indication in spacing hole 121 The scope of scale also can be the folding angular range with opening and closing part 11 be 30 °~160 ° in a default proportionate relationship, should Preset ratio can be 6:1.This enforcement should scope not be limited at this angle, and those skilled in the art can select as required flexibly Select the scope of the folding angle of opening and closing part 11.
By foregoing, it is seen that, those skilled in the art can arrange position limiting slide block 13 as required flexibly and exist In spacing hole 121 slip indication scale scope can and the folding angular range of opening and closing part 11 between proportionate relationship, this reality This is no longer going to repeat them to execute mode.
In order to meet ergonomic designs, it is simple to the gripping of user, in the present embodiment, grip part 4 can in for Cylindrical shape, but present embodiment should not be as limit, and grip part 4 also can not repeat at this in other shapes one by one.
In addition, in present embodiment, the operating element coordinating with the first manipulation portion 41 transmission is not limited solely to Steel material system Taking, present embodiment should be as limit, and those skilled in the art can select the material of operating element as required flexibly, this In no longer illustrate.
By foregoing, it is seen that, the first manipulation portion 41 needs to reciprocatingly slide on grip part, in order to coordinate first Sliding before and after manipulation portion 41, can offering sliding tray 42 on grip part, the first manipulation portion 41 is stuck in sliding tray 42, and can With the reciprocating motion before and after doing along sliding tray 42, in order to enable to live, caliper user controls the first manipulation portion 41 at sliding tray 42 The distance of middle slip, in the present embodiment, the both sides of sliding tray 42 can be arranged can be with direct reading graduation mark.
During actual production biopsy forceps, for ease of accommodating the first driving section 3, in the present embodiment, in caliper 2 The through hole offered can be manhole, it is of course also possible to be the through hole of other shapes, present embodiment should be as limit.
During actually used biopsy forceps, above-mentioned first manipulation portion 41 of manually being slided by user makes the first biography Dynamic portion 3 can drive position limiting slide block 13 do in spacing hole 121 reciprocal before and after slide so that the first inlay part, second Inlay part, the 3rd inlay part and the deformation of the 4th inlay part, and then control the size of opening and closing part 11 folding angle, open or close Close, obtain the size of tested tissue finally by the reading reading spacing hole 121 both sides.
During use finishes cleaning biopsy forceps, the screw thread at position limiting slide block 13 is unclamped, simultaneously by bracing frame 12 Back out from caliper 2, the head 1 with binding clip can be pulled down, leave caliper the 2nd, the first driving section the 3rd, repeatable profit in grip part 4 With.
Compared with prior art, in present embodiment, by by caliper and head, the first driving section 3 and position limiting slide block 13 It is arranged to removably connect, it is achieved that caliper and the convenient dismounting of head, the first driving section 3 and position limiting slide block 13, reduce work The sterilization difficulty of inspection pincers, decreases the financial burden of patient, has reasonable application prospect.
